FACTS ABOUT YOUR LIBRARY http://www.moultrietech.edu/library/ Library Services Presentation October 2006
GOALS • To promote the development of those skills necessary for life long learning • To enhance the cultural and economic environment of the service area • To increase user access to both local and remote information resources
LIBRARY EMPLOYEES Udella Spicer, Director Brenda Sellers, Librarian Patrice Toomer, Library Assistant Student Assistants (Work Study -12)
HOURS ONLINE – 24/7 Monday – Thursday 8:00 am – 7:00 pm Friday 8:00 am – 4:00 pm
LIBRARY CARDS • The MTC Library issues the MTC ID Card • Proof of enrollment is required for a MTC ID to be issued • The first MTC ID is FREE • The MTC ID Number (Prefix 9000 is your Library Card Number) • MTC ID Replacements are $5.00
CIRCULATION • Books 2 Weeks –Students/Area Residents 4 Weeks – Faculty/Staff • Videos/DVDs 1 Day – Students 1 Week – Faculty • Library Viewing Area Available
COLLECTION • Value of Collection $59, 566.26 • Periodicals (Magazines, Newspapers, Scholarly Journals) Over 146 - Arranged Alphabetically • Items in System Reference - 658 General Circulation – 3256 Paperback – 2074 Workstations - 24
SERVICES • Exam Proctoring/Partnership with Online Instruction August 7-31, 2006 Proctored approximately 38 Exams ENG111, 191PSY101,MKT108, MAT098, BUS101, CRJ162, ECE 115,116,121 and many more…
SERVICES • Photocopiers/Network Printing School Related Copies – FREE • Color Copies - .25 per page • Laminating Services - .50 - $1.00 (Depending on Size)
NEW ACQUISITIONS • July 2006 – Mumford Library Books, Inc Purchased 147 Books/80 Titles • August 2006 – Baker & Taylor Information & Entertainment Services Purchased 1102 Titles/2237 Units
DONATIONS/GIFTS Gifts are evaluated on the same criteria as purchased materials • Value to Collection • Condition • Duplicate Copies • Current/Obsolete Editions • Space
LIBRARY COMPUTERS PCs are available for the research needs of faculty, students, staff and service area residents • Library Online Catalog/GALILEO • MS Office Suite: Access, Excel, Publisher, Word; PowerPoint • Internet Connection • And more…
LIBRARY INSTRUCTION • Upon request by Instructors • One on One as requested by patrons Library Orientation/Fall 2005 (32 Students) Library Orientation/2006 (129 Students)
